+/**
+ * Function to check if an inbound connection is acceptable.
+ * Mostly used to limit the total number of open connections
+ * we can have.
+ *
+ * @param cls the 'struct Plugin'
+ * @param ucred credentials, if available, otherwise NULL
+ * @param addr address
+ * @param addrlen length of address
+ * @return GNUNET_YES to allow, GNUNET_NO to deny, GNUNET_SYSERR
+ * for unknown address family (will be denied).
+ */
+static int
+plugin_tcp_access_check (void *cls,
+ const struct GNUNET_CONNECTION_Credentials *ucred,
+ const struct sockaddr *addr,
+ socklen_t addrlen)
+{
+ struct Plugin *plugin = cls;
+
+ if (0 == plugin->max_connections)
+ return GNUNET_NO;
+ plugin->max_connections--;
+ return GNUNET_YES;
+}
